Cheese Tortellini Summer Veggies: Easy, Fresh, and Flavorful Dish
A delightful combination of cheese tortellini and summer vegetables for a light and refreshing meal.
- Author: Souzan
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ings 1x
- Category: Main dishes
- Method: Boiling & Sautéing
- Cuisine: Italian
- Diet: Vegetarian
- 1 pound cheese tortellini
- 2 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 zucchini, sliced
- 1 bell pepper, diced
- 1 cup fresh basil, chopped
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t to taste
- Pepper to taste
- Cook the cheese tortellini according to package instructions.
- In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at.
- Add the cherry tomatoes, zucchini, and bell pepper; sauté until tender.
- Stir in the cooked tortellini and fresh basil.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Serve warm.
Notes
- Fresh vegetables can be swapped based on availability.
- This dish is great served cold as a pasta salad.
